Project title: Predictors of injury in affiliated equestrian event riders

Researcher: Sophie Jordan

Project Supervisor: Dr. Jamie Taylor

I am a Masters student studying Sport and Exercise Psychology at the University of Central Lancashire. Competitors aged 18 and over who currently compete at any level in British Eventing are being invited to take part in a research study that looks at the possible predictors of injury in the event rider.

Taking part in this study is completely voluntary and as a participant you will be asked to fill in four different questionnaires, this should take around 20 minutes. The questionnaires are anonymous as none of them require the inclusion of your name.

You may withdraw from the study at any point until you have submitted the questionnaires. Once submitted, you will not be able to withdraw from the study, as due to anonymity I will not be able to identify your questionnaires.

By filling in the questionnaires and submitting them, you are confirming that you have read and understood the information sheet, understand what is expected of you and that your participation is completely voluntary.
